UiPath, Inc. (NYSE:PATH - Get Free Report) was up 2.3% on Tuesday . The stock traded as high as $16.59 and last traded at $16.29. Approximately 19,414,500 shares changed hands during trading, an increase of 36% from the average daily volume of 14,289,671 shares. The stock had previously closed at $15.93.

UiPath Price Performance

The company has a market capitalization of $8.65 billion, a price-to-earnings ratio of 542.97,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 5.71 and a beta of 1.07. The firm's 50-day simple moving average is $12.63 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$12.28.

UiPath (NYSE:PATH -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, September 4th. The company reported $0.15 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.08 by $0.07. UiPath had a return on equity of 1.28% and a net margin of 1.35%.The business had revenue of $361.73 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$347.36 million.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company earned $0.04 EPS. The company's quarterly revenue was up 14.6% on a year-over-year basis. UiPath has set its FY 2026 guidance at EPS. Q3 2026 guidance at EPS. On average, analysts expect that UiPath, Inc. will post -0.17 EPS for the current fiscal year.

UiPath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

UiPath Inc provides an end-to-end automation platform that offers a range of robotic process automation (RPA) solutions primarily in the United States, Romania, the United Kingdom, the Netherlands, and internationally. The company offers a suite of interrelated software to build, manage, run, engage, measure, and govern automation within the organization.
